For a personal trainer in Bend, the build order that actually matters:

  1. Online booking that works without a phone call — the client comparing you to two others will choose whoever removes that step.
  2. Proof that survives scrutiny: real reviews, real credentials, real photographs of the actual premises and people.
  3. A strong Google Business Profile tie-in, because in Bend the map pack is most of the opportunity.

Websites that win personal trainers more customers

Clients are generally hiring a person rather than a facility, so a trainer's website has to carry credentials, coaching style, and evidence in a way a gym website does not. We build custom personal trainer websites with a consultation booking flow, package and session pricing, certification and specialty detail, and client results presented honestly.
